How Acceptance Rate Changes over Past 5 Years for Hawaii Private Colleges

For the academic year 2022-2023, the average acceptance rate of Hawaii Private Colleges is 71.57%. Compared to last year's rate, the 2023 acceptance rate decreased by 16.12%.
Over the past 5 years, the acceptance rate of Hawaii Private Colleges has decreased by 0.96% from 72.53% to 71.57%. Of the 3 Hawaii Private Colleges, which are 4-year schools and have competitive admission, 1 schools's acceptance rate is higher and 2 schools' rate is lower than 5 years ago.
